Aloe Vera

When you take into consideration the miraculous healing powers of aloe vera with its known abilities to reduce the pain and swelling of very bad sunburns, it is not very surprising that it can be used as a skin purifier to counteract or neutralize acne. Let me share with you my daily routine involving this wonderful gel. In the morning, I squeeze out a considerable amount in my clean hand and apply it all over my face. Then, I do it a second time in the afternoon and finally, at night when the skin works harder to repair itself. Also, the overall irritation of my face calmed down quite a bit through the ongoing use of this product. it goes without saying that the calming and soothing properties of aloe vera exceeded my expectations as they gradually erased all of my blemishes.

Honey

Washing your face with honey or using a honey mask every day can keep uncontrollable acne at bay. The substance of honey contains anti-bacterial elements that helps with cleansing. Additionally, it is very gentle on even the most sensitive of skin types. One very appealing aspect of using honey on your face for skincare is that while it cleans, it also moisturizes. Therefore, honey is a cleanser, a moisturizer, and an acne-eliminator all at one and the same time.

When I get into the shower, I gently rub some honey on my face for just a little while and then splash it off with cool water. I do this once a day and have noticed my acne going away little by little. Honey will work wonders for your skin if you give it a chance.
